Description:This position supports the Director to the Signature Management & Survivability team. The successful candidate will perform a variety of administrative duties in support of the SM&S team. This position will require performance of the following tasks:
• Periodic support of other Directors including meeting planning, expense reports and staff meetings
• Manages various office functions
• Manages complex executive calendars and actively resolves meeting conflicts
• Makes executive travel arrangements
• Assists with presentation development and metrics collection
• Supports digital transformation initiatives and other duties as assigned
• Generates and submits timely executive expense reports
• As a delegate, reviews expense reports submitted to the F-35 Deputy GM by their direct reports in a timely fashion
• Screens and directs callers to the proper point of contact
• Manages flow and filing of sensitive and proprietary information
• Arranges meetings and conferences
• Receives, refers, or answers mail, to include review and properly re-directing e-mail with appropriate follow-up
• Uses personal computers and standard desktop software to compose reports, correspondence, and memorandums
• Reviews drafts and finished documents for appropriate grammatical usage
Professionalism and highly effective interpersonal skills are a requirement in this position. This role requires periodic event support and coordination to support offices with company tours and special events. Additionally, coordination is critical in this function to ensure organizations are kept informed of emerging issues and information. The successful candidate will be:
• Able to maintain confidential information pertaining to Directorate operations, proprietary, and personnel matters
• Able to manage Offsite/Special Event planning
• Capable of delivering basic Audio/Visual Support for Meetings
• Able to handle basic budget management
• Must be able to appropriately order office supplies
